Amway Corp. deploys Oracle Applications, Oracle SOA Suite and Oracle Application Integration Architecture Foundation Pack to support growth strategy
Redwood Shores 26 January 2010 Amway Corporation, a part of the Alticor group of companies, has selected and deployed Oracle Applications, Oracle SOA Suite and Oracle Application Integration Architecture Foundation Pack for a global technology initiative to promote and support 100 percent growth of its business by 2012.

By initially implementing Oracle Applications, Oracle SOA Suite and Oracle Application Integration Architecture Foundation Pack in three flagship countries - Australia, South Africa and New Zealand - Amway is building the foundation for its Project ATLAS initiative in order to standardize the company's top ten business processes globally, grow business and reduce costs.

Planned as a phased roll-out globally across 60 countries, Amway's Project ATLAS is also streamlining and standardizing back-office transaction processes worldwide, while improving reporting and analytics to support better decision-making with Oracle.

Using Oracle Application Integration Architecture Foundation Pack and Oracle SOA Suite, Amway is standardizing integrations across a front-end "Global Web" e-commerce system with the support and flexibility for seamless integration into third-party legacy systems and ERP applications for better insight into business data.

Loosely coupled and Standards based integrations and processes built using Oracle Application Integration Architecture Foundation Pack and Oracle SOA Suite empower Amway to roll out technology changes quickly and efficiently around the world.

By replacing multiple legacy and custom-built systems with Oracle, Amway can take full advantage of packaged, integrated applications, while reducing costs and creating a re-usable foundation for future integration needs and changes.

"As a global leader in direct selling with 3 million independent business owners, Amway Corp. reached a critical point where our technology infrastructure could not keep pace with our ambitious goal to increase total business by 100 percent within the next two years", stated Tina Abdoo, Manager - Enterprise Development, Amway Corp. "Our choice of standardizing on Oracle has been a huge win for all of our constituents, and we are already reaping the benefits. Working with Oracle has been an amazing kick-start for our SOA journey to save time and cost and accelerate our growth with a strong, flexible technology foundation to meet future needs."

"The combination of Oracle Applications, Oracle SOA Suite and Oracle Application Integration Architecture Foundation Pack provides Amway Corp. with unrivalled power and a technology infrastructure and foundation that provides value out-of-the-box on day one", stated Hasan Rizvi, Senior Vice President of Product Development at Oracle. "We are excited to continue our work with Amway Corp. and deliver the innovations that will help them achieve their business goals."
